Статьи о программировании для детей

Scratch программирование для детей онлайн | Учись играя

Детское программирование онлайн становится все более популярным способом развития творческих и логических способностей ребенка. Scratch – уникальная платформа, которая превращает сложный процесс изучения программирования в увлекательную игру.
Scratch программирование для детей онлайн позволяет юным пользователям создавать собственные анимационные истории, интерактивные игры и мультфильмы без глубоких технических знаний. Дети учатся мыслить алгоритмически, развивают креативность и получают первый опыт цифрового творчества.
Платформа разработана специально для детей от 8 до 16 лет, что делает процесс обучения максимально доступным и интересным. Каждый ребенок может стать настоящим программистом, не испытывая страха перед сложными технологиями.

Ключевые преимущества

  • Интуитивное визуальное программирование
  • Развитие логического мышления
  • Креативный подход к обучению
  • Безопасная онлайн-среда
  • Бесплатный доступ к платформе
  • Международное сообщество юных программистов

Что такое Scratch и его преимущества для детей?

Scratch - это уникальная платформа для визуального программирования для детей, которая превращает обучение программированию в увлекательную игру. Разработанная специалистами MIT, эта среда позволяет детям создавать собственные интерактивные истории, игры и анимации без сложного написания кода.
Обучение программированию с Scratch имеет множество преимуществ для развития детского мышления:
  • Развитие логического мышления
  • Креативный подход к решению задач
  • Формирование навыков программирования
  • Раскрытие творческого потенциала

Основы работы Scratch

В основе визуального программирования для детей лежит принцип перетаскивания цветных блоков. Каждый блок представляет определенную команду или действие, которое ребенок может легко соединять между собой, создавая последовательность инструкций для персонажей.
«Scratch делает программирование доступным и понятным даже для самых маленьких пользователей»

Почему программирование важно для детей?

Обучение программированию с Scratch развивает критическое мышление, учит структурировать информацию и последовательно выстраивать алгоритмы. Дети учатся разбивать сложные задачи на простые составляющие, что является фундаментальным навыком в современном цифровом мире.

Возможности платформы

Scratch предоставляет детям безграничные возможности для творчества: от создания простых анимированных открыток до сложных интерактивных игр. Платформа поддерживает международное сообщество, где дети могут делиться своими проектами и вдохновляться работами других.

Как начать обучение Scratch онлайн?

Онлайн-курсы Scratch для детей открывают захватывающий мир программирования для юных исследователей. Кодинг для детей начального уровня становится простым и увлекательным благодаря современным образовательным платформам.
Начать изучение программирования может каждый ребенок, независимо от предварительной подготовки. Дружелюбный интерфейс и интерактивные инструменты делают процесс обучения максимально комфортным.

Выбор платформы для обучения

При выборе платформы для онлайн-курсов Scratch важно учитывать несколько ключевых критериев:
  • Возрастная категория курса
  • Квалификация преподавателей
  • Интерактивность обучения
  • Наличие практических заданий
  • Стоимость курса

Регистрация на сайте Scratch

Процесс регистрации на официальном сайте Scratch прост и занимает несколько минут. Родителям необходимо помочь ребенку создать безопасный аккаунт.

Первые шаги: создание аккаунта

При создании аккаунта для кодинга детей начального уровня следует обратить внимание на следующие моменты:
  1. Указать корректный возраст ребенка
  2. Придумать уникальное имя пользователя
  3. Настроить параметры приватности
  4. Подтвердить аккаунт электронной почтой
«Scratch – это не просто язык программирования, это целый мир творческих возможностей для детей», – говорят эксперты в области детского образования.

Уроки Scratch для новичков

Обучение программированию в игровой форме становится все более популярным среди детей. Scratch для начинающих программистов предлагает увлекательный способ изучения основ программирования через создание собственных интерактивных проектов.
Для успешного старта в мире программирования важно понимать базовые принципы работы с блоками Scratch.

Основные блоки программирования

В Scratch существует несколько ключевых типов блоков:
  • Блоки движения
  • Блоки внешнего вида
  • Блоки звука
  • Блоки управления

Создание первой игры

Чтобы создать простую игру в Scratch, начинающим программистам нужно следовать нескольким базовым шагам:
  1. Выбрать фон
  2. Добавить персонажа
  3. Настроить базовые движения
  4. Добавить простые интерактивные элементы

Простые проекты для практики

Начните с несложных проектов, которые помогут освоить обучение программированию в игровой форме:
  • Catching Game - игра, где нужно ловить падающие объекты
  • Animation Story - простая анимированная история
  • Interactive Quiz - интерактивная викторина с баллами
Scratch открывает захватывающий мир программирования для детей, делая процесс обучения легким и увлекательным.

Развитие навыков программирования с Scratch

Визуальное программирование для детей открывает захватывающий мир творческого и логического мышления. Scratch предоставляет уникальные возможности для юных программистов изучать сложные концепции через интерактивные уроки Scratch, которые делают процесс обучения увлекательным и доступным.
Интерактивные уроки Scratch для детей
Погружение в мир продвинутых функций Scratch позволяет детям раскрыть свой творческий потенциал и развить навыки программирования на новом уровне.

Продвинутые функции Scratch

Дети могут осваивать более сложные техники программирования через интерактивные уроки Scratch:
  • Создание сложных анимационных эффектов
  • Программирование сложных движений персонажей
  • Разработка многоуровневых игровых механик

Создание анимаций и интерактивных историй

Визуальное программирование для детей в Scratch позволяет создавать захватывающие анимационные проекты:
  1. Рисование собственных персонажей
  2. Программирование плавных переходов
  3. Добавление интерактивных элементов

Использование звуковых эффектов

Интерактивные уроки Scratch включают изучение звукового программирования. Дети учатся:
  • Записывать собственные звуки
  • Накладывать аудиоэффекты
  • Синхронизировать звук с действиями персонажей
Scratch превращает процесс обучения программированию в увлекательное приключение, где каждый ребенок может стать настоящим создателем цифрового контента.

Советы для родителей: как поддержать детей

Обучение программированию с Scratch может стать захватывающим семейным приключением. Родители играют ключевую роль в развитии интереса ребенка к детскому программированию онлайн, создавая позитивную образовательную среду.
Поддержка ребенка в изучении программирования требует особого внимания и понимания. Вот несколько практических советов:
  • Проявляйте искренний интерес к проектам ребенка
  • Обсуждайте созданные программы и игры
  • Поощряйте экспериментирование и творческий подход
  • Создавайте комфортную атмосферу для обучения

Как выбрать подходящие курсы

При выборе курсов детского программирования онлайн обратите внимание на следующие критерии:
  1. Возрастная категория курса
  2. Интерактивность обучения
  3. Наличие практических заданий
  4. Квалификация преподавателей

Ресурсы для дополнительного обучения

Обучение программированию с Scratch можно дополнить различными образовательными платформами:
  • Официальный сайт Scratch
  • Образовательные каналы на YouTube
  • Онлайн-сообщества программистов
  • Специализированные детские IT-школы

Общение о программировании

Важно создавать открытый диалог с ребенком. Регулярные беседы о его успехах, интересах и challenges в программировании помогут поддерживать мотивацию и развивать навыки.
Помните, что ваша поддержка и вовлеченность – ключ к успешному обучению программированию!

Сообщества Scratch и их значение

Scratch - это не просто инструмент программирования для детей, это целый мир творчества и взаимодействия. Онлайн-курсы Scratch для детей открывают уникальные возможности для развития программистских навыков через общение и совместное творчество.
Scratch сообщество программирования для детей

Участие в конкурсах и проектах

Scratch программирование для детей онлайн предлагает множество увлекательных конкурсов, которые позволяют юным программистам:
  • Демонстрировать свои творческие проекты
  • Получать обратную связь от сверстников
  • Соревноваться в создании инновационных программ
  • Развивать командные навыки

Общение с другими пользователями

Сообщество Scratch - это открытая платформа для обмена идеями. Дети могут:
  • Комментировать проекты друг друга
  • Изучать работы более опытных программистов
  • Делиться собственными разработками
  • Получать поддержку и вдохновение

Как вдохновлять детей на творчество

Родители и педагоги могут стимулировать интерес к программированию через:
  1. Поощрение экспериментов
  2. Совместное изучение проектов
  3. Создание позитивной атмосферы обучения
  4. Участие в онлайн-курсах Scratch для детей
Scratch создает безопасное пространство, где каждый ребенок может раскрыть свой творческий потенциал и научиться программированию через игру и общение.

Безопасность в интернете при обучении Scratch

Кодинг для детей начального уровня требует особого внимания к онлайн-безопасности. Интерактивные уроки Scratch предоставляют увлекательную среду для изучения программирования, но родителям важно знать, как защитить своих детей в цифровом пространстве.
Защита личных данных - критически важный аспект безопасного интернет-обучения. Детям необходимо объяснить основные правила цифровой безопасности.

Советы по безопасному использованию онлайн-ресурсов

  • Всегда используйте надежные платформы для кодинга для детей начального уровня
  • Создавайте сложные пароли вместе с ребенком
  • Настройте приватность аккаунта в Scratch
  • Контролируйте общение ребенка в онлайн-сообществах

Важность управления временем

При изучении интерактивных уроков Scratch родители должны следить за временем, проведенным за компьютером. Рекомендуется устанавливать четкие временные границы.

Как защитить личные данные

  1. Научите ребенка не раскрывать личную информацию
  2. Используйте родительский контроль
  3. Регулярно обсуждайте правила безопасности
  4. Контролируйте онлайн-активность
Правильный подход к онлайн-безопасности поможет сделать изучение программирования безопасным и увлекательным для ребенка.

Будущее Scratch: что ожидать?

Развитие Scratch продолжает удивлять образовательное сообщество своими инновационными подходами к обучению программированию в игровой форме. Платформа постоянно эволюционирует, предлагая все более современные инструменты для начинающих программистов, которые делают процесс изучения технических навыков максимально увлекательным.
Ключевые направления развития Scratch включают расширение функциональных возможностей для создания более сложных проектов. Разработчики уделяют особое внимание интеграции новых блоков программирования, которые позволят детям создавать более интерактивные и многогранные приложения. Такой подход помогает юным программистам развивать креативное мышление и логические способности.
Российские образовательные учреждения все активнее внедряют Scratch для начинающих программистов в учебные программы. Этот тренд показывает, насколько важным становится раннее знакомство детей с программированием. Платформа продолжит укреплять свои позиции как эффективный образовательный инструмент, который делает технологическое обучение доступным и увлекательным.
Перспективы развития Scratch связаны с расширением международного сотрудничества и появлением новых образовательных партнерств. Ожидается, что платформа станет еще более адаптивной, учитывающей индивидуальные особенности юных пользователей и предоставляющей персонализированные образовательные траектории.

FAQ

Что такое Scratch и почему он подходит для детей?

Scratch - это визуальная среда программирования, специально разработанная для детей. Она позволяет создавать интерактивные истории, игры и анимации с помощью простых цветных блоков, которые легко перетаскиваются и соединяются. Это идеальный инструмент для детей, потому что он делает программирование понятным, увлекательным и творческим процессом.

В каком возрасте можно начинать изучать Scratch?

Обычно рекомендуется начинать с 7-8 лет, когда ребенок уже умеет читать и имеет базовые навыки работы с компьютером. Однако некоторые дети могут начать и раньше под руководством родителей. Scratch прост в освоении и подходит для детей до 16 лет.

Нужно ли иметь предварительные знания в программировании?

Совсем не обязательно! Scratch создан специально для новичков и не требует предварительных знаний программирования. Платформа интуитивно понятна, и дети быстро осваивают основы, экспериментируя и создавая собственные проекты.

Сколько времени занимает изучение Scratch?

Базовые навыки можно освоить за 2-3 недели регулярных занятий по 1-2 часа. Уже через месяц ребенок сможет создавать простые игры и анимационные проекты. Главное - поддерживать интерес и регулярно практиковаться.

Как выбрать онлайн-курс по Scratch для ребенка?

При выборе курса обратите внимание на возраст ребенка, опыт преподавателя, наличие интерактивных заданий, отзывы и пробное занятие. Лучшие курсы предлагают индивидуальный подход, игровые методики обучения и поддержку детской креативности.

Какие устройства нужны для изучения Scratch?

Вам потребуется компьютер или планшет с доступом к интернету. Scratch работает через веб-браузер, поэтому не нужна установка дополнительного программного обеспечения. Подойдут как Windows, Mac, так и планшеты на Android или iOS.

Безопасно ли детям заниматься Scratch онлайн?

Да, Scratch - это безопасная платформа. Сайт имеет строгие правила модерации, защиту личных данных и ограничения для детей. Родителям рекомендуется контролировать процесс и обсуждать онлайн-безопасность с ребенком.

Можно ли после Scratch перейти к профессиональному программированию?

Абсолютно! Scratch отлично развивает алгоритмическое мышление, логику и основы программирования. После освоения Scratch дети легко могут перейти к изучению Python, JavaScript и других профессиональных языков программирования.